ClaimScore is an AI-powered assistant that scans claim documents and flags risk in seconds.

How to use ClaimScore

  1. Sign up on the ClaimScore site and create a workspace.
  2. Connect your policy database or upload sample claim files.
  3. Choose the review depth: quick triage, full forensic check, or custom rules.
  4. Let the engine process the batch; a progress bar shows real-time status.
  5. Open each report to see highlighted concerns, suggested next steps, and confidence ratings.

What we noticed during three weeks of daily use

Advantages

  • Speedy triage: one hundred PDF claims moved from upload to result in under five minutes during our busiest test run.
  • Clear risk scoring: colour-coded badges help junior adjusters spot suspicious patterns without digging through every page.
  • Plain-language explanations: the comment panel explains each red flag in everyday terms, so the compliance team jumped in without extra training.
  • Custom rule builder: we added a vehicle age check and ClaimScore picked it up immediately, no coding required.
  • Email digests: daily summaries kept managers informed without another dashboard to babysit.

Drawbacks

  • Excel export only: direct integration with our claims platform is promised but not live yet, forcing a manual import step.
  • Limited language support: French documents produced patchy results, compelling manual review for bilingual regions.
  • Pricing tiers: volume discounts start at ten thousand claims per month; midsize firms may feel squeezed.
  • Browser focus: the mobile view feels cramped, so field investigators stuck to laptops.

Final remarks from our bench test

ClaimScore delivered genuine time savings and sharper risk visibility for the audit crew, though translation gaps and data hand-offs added a few hurdles. If rapid fraud spotting tops the priority list, the gains outshine the current quirks.
